We love traditional printing, crafting by hand, getting our hands dirty with ink. We like to think that what we create can somehow be preserved and safeguarded over time.

The processes used in some of our prints are the same ones used at the dawn of typographic printing by Gutenberg with movable type, or in Senefelder's first experiments with lithographic printing at the end of the 18th century.

In such a technologically driven society, being able to own a work created through artisanal methods, using processes from past centuries, will become an increasingly sought-after possibility.

This is precisely where we focus our research and our artisanal production, where the imperfections contained within are its fundamental characteristics - not deliberately sought after, but "spontaneous flaws" of an artisanal printing process.
